Supply Chain Intern | Triple-S Steel

The Tone:
This is an internship at Triple-S Steel, located in Commerce City, CO. Triple-S Steel is a leading family-owned supplier of structural steel products. This role offers a unique opportunity to contribute to a company committed to excellence and strong core values, where team members are empowered to make a difference and grow professionally. The Supply Chain Intern will play a crucial role in supporting day-to-day supply chain operations and contributing to meaningful projects.

What You’ll Actually Do
• Track incoming orders, analyze relevant performance metrics, and contribute to data analysis efforts to identify trends and inform decisions.
• Identify specific opportunities to enhance supply chain efficiency, propose and assist in implementing lean initiatives, and support cost reduction strategies.
• Provide direct support for key supply chain operations, including procurement, inventory management, and logistics coordination.
• Engage in supply planning activities and facilitate clear, effective communication with external suppliers to ensure smooth operations.
• Collaborate closely with various cross-functional teams to support and drive continuous process improvement efforts across the supply chain.

The Must-Haves
• Background: Candidates should be currently pursuing a degree in Supply Chain Management, Purchasing, Logistics, Business, Industrial Design, or a closely related field. Recent college graduates (within one year of graduation) from these disciplines are also encouraged to apply.
• Experience: Practical proficiency in relevant software applications, including Enterprise Resource Planning (ERP) systems and the Microsoft Office Suite, is required.
• Skills: A foundational understanding of inventory management principles and broader supply chain best practices; strong analytical abilities and proven problem-solving skills; and effective communication and negotiation capabilities for internal and external interactions.
